Trump throws CIA chief Ratcliffe under the bus with deep state ‘false claims’

President Trump's push to undermine trust in the midterm elections by claiming China had a role in his 2020 loss has put one of his most trusted aides in an awkward position. John Ratcliffe, Trump's current CIA director, was serving as the DNI from May 2020 to January 2021 and oversaw the President's Daily Brief and other intelligence to Trump. That's the period during which President Trump says he was the victim of the far-fetched and unproven plot by U.S. spy agencies that he described in his primetime speech last week. MS NOW's David Rohde joins Morning Joe with the more on the fallout.
